What is class K permit in Kenya?
A Class K or ordinary Permit in Kenya is an immigration Permit issued to Foreign nationals wishing to reside in Kenya without engaging in any trade or employment.
A Class K permit is generally referred to as a retirement or Ordinary permit.
“A Class K Permit gives legal status to foreign nationals wishing to reside or retire in Kenya”
Class K permit Requirements in Kenya
The following are required for a Class K permit application in Kenya
- Cover Letter of the applicant.
- Copy of current Passport of the applicant.
- Passport photo of the applicant.
- Proof of income not less than USD 25,000 annually. This can be in the form of a pension, investment, fixed deposit, bank account statement, property income, shares, and stocks, etc.
- Contact information of the applicant: Email address, Telephone number, Postal address, proposed residential address in Kenya.
- Physical address of the company and Residential address of the applicant in Kenya.
The Key pointer of a Class K permit is the applicant has to be above 35 years of age and show evidence of sufficient funds to sustain himself in Kenya..

Cost of a Class K permit in Kenya?
A Class K permit in Kenya costs as follows
- Application fee KES 20,000.
- Upon approval KES 250,000 per year.
- Security Bond worth KES 100,000.
- East Africa Citizens is Gratis.
Eligibility for a Class K Permit in Kenya
To qualify for a Class K Permit in Kenya, applicants must meet the following requirements:
- Proof of Income. Applicants must show they have an assured annual income of at least USD 25,000 (or its equivalent).
- Non-Employment Intent. Applicants must confirm they have no intent to engage in any form of employment or business in Kenya.
- Residency Requirements. Applicants must intend to live in Kenya and provide a proposed residential address.

Kenya Class K Permit: Frequently Asked Questions
What type of income qualifies for a Class K Permit?
Acceptable income sources include pensions, annuities, investments, property rentals, fixed deposits, and any other documented sources of steady income.
Can I work or start a business with a Class K Permit?
No, Class K Permit holders are not allowed to work or engage in business activities within Kenya. This permit is strictly for residency purposes, and any attempt to work or run a business would violate the permit’s terms.
Duration of a Class K Permit in Kenya?
A Class K permit is generally valid for a minimum of one year, However a class K permit it may be issued to up-to three years.
Can family members join me if I have a Class K Permit?
Yes, immediate family members (such as spouses and children) can apply for dependent passes to join the Class K Permit holder in Kenya. Each family member will need to meet specific requirements and provide necessary documents for dependent passes.
.How long does it take to apply for a Class K permit?
The average duration to process an application of a Class K permit, from application to approval is 3 to 6 months.
